Electronic Poker is a favored game that can be bet on in casinos around the globe, or alternatively at your house on your computer, using a web account. The regulations are very straightforward and consist of the player attempting to get the greatest mixture of cards as you can in order to come away with money. On this account it’s very similar as a classic game of poker, minus the line of contact with any other players. Of course, tactics used in a physical game of poker, like tricking, will be useless here.

The game of Electronic Poker starts when the bettor puts credits (whether it is tokens, credit slips or money) into the video poker machine and presses the play button. A hand of five cards will be electronically ‘handed out’ on the video screen.

The Video Poker machine also has buttons with ‘hold’ written on them, and enthusiasts should now pick which cards to keep and which to throw away. For the cards the enthusiast wishes to keep, the ‘hold’ buttons must be pressed so that they light up. The player can choose to keep any number of cards they wish, whether it is all or none.

After the bettor has selected which cards she would like to keep, the player will then press ‘draw’, at which point any fresh cards will be needed they will be given out. The round is now completed, with the Electronic Poker machine analyzing the hand to see if it matches any of the winning hands listed in the pay out schedule.

Normally, the lowest succeeding hand on a Video Poker machine is a pair of jacks with the prize money getting larger for each better hand. A list of common winning hands starts with jacks or better, moving on to 2 pairs, 3 of a kinds, straights, flushes, full houses, 4 of a kinds, straight flushes and finally royal flushes. It goes without saying that the pay out schedule can range from game to game, so that knowledgeable gamblers are able to select the most money-making ones each and every time.

After the first round has finished, the player can either choose to remain on and try to to maximize their winnings, or press the ‘collect’ button to cash out any money that has been won. Additionally, several versions of the game allow the gambler an opportunity to increase their wins, in which situation a further game is played. There are also differences among individual machines, with some virtual decks having wild cards and other differing characteristics to enhance playability.
